Transaction 53c62e913f0788d325a5d71210a8d9d9db1290ea31e1215e052c324ad9eb13f6
1 Input
1 Output
-
53c62e913f0788d325a5d71210a8d9d9db1290ea31e1215e052c324ad9eb13f6:0
- value
- 277274
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b63f8ea0128ae386f8890934b9c36ec0e20afac4 OP_EQUAL
- address
- 3JJf3V1RdXh1ucjqgeducL6mSd1VE93wM9